= FX Hedging Call — Q3 =
(Managers only)

Quick summary for finance folks: after the krellmark wobbled again last month, we've decided to hedge 70% of Norvale-sourced payables via forward contracts rather than options. Cheaper, simpler, and treasury's models favor it. Tomas will circulate the booking schedule soon. Keep this quiet for now — the confidential note below explains why.

internal memo for tagef-hadup: Gross margin on Ulaath came in at 15 percent against a plan of 5 percent. Only 7 of the 120 pilot accounts renewed Ulaath, so a churn review is set for October 15.

# Limits & Quotas: Bramblehint Autocomplete

Heads up, plugin folks: the Bramblehint suggest index is shared across all tenants, so we cap how hard you can hit it. Queries shorter than two characters are rejected, and batch warmups are throttled per plugin. The current tuning constants are as follows.

constants for yaduf-fahag:
BUDGETS = {
    "kelix": 528,
    "briwyn": 734,
}

Management Meeting Minutes — Franchise Agreement

Attendees: senior ops, regional leads. Reviewed terms for the Haldren Coffee Works franchise. Royalty rate approved. Training obligations assigned to central team. Fit-out standards to follow corporate spec; no local variation. Launch window set for spring. Branch managers to flag staffing gaps by Friday. Next review in four weeks. The confidential note on business plans is set out below.

management briefing: Headcount on the Praok team goes from 16 to 91 by the end of March. Gross margin on Praok came in at 2 percent against a plan of 26 percent.